Which document establishes an organization's policy prohibiting workplace violence and outlines reporting procedures?

Explanation:
The main idea here is a formal policy that sets the organization’s stance on workplace violence and clearly lays out how to report incidents. A Workplace Violence Prevention Policy explicitly states that violence is prohibited and details the reporting channels, who to contact, how to report, and the steps that follow once a report is made. It provides a structured framework for prevention, response, and investigation, including timelines, confidentiality, and protections against retaliation. That makes it the best fit because the question is asking for a document that both bans workplace violence and outlines how to report it. Other options either cover general safety (which is broader), are parts of a larger handbook without being the specific policy itself, or focus only on the reporting process without establishing the prohibition. The policy document consolidates both elements in one formal, enforceable statement.
